Example Question #1173 : Synonyms
Select the answer choice that is closest in meaning to the word in capital letters.
SLOVENLY
Untidy
Separate
Frigid
Mystical
Fundamental
Untidy
"Slovenly" means untidy or unclean in appearance or habits.
Example Question #1174 : Synonyms
Select the answer choice that is closest in meaning to the word in capital letters.
SEDULOUS
Personable
Belligerent
Diligent
Unspeakable
Rash
Diligent
"Sedulous" means diligent or hard-working. "Diligent" means persevering in carrying out tasks.

Example Question #1176 : Synonyms
Select the answer choice that is closest in meaning to the word in capital letters.
ENIGMATIC
Valuable
Strained
Feeble
Habitual
Puzzling
Puzzling
"Enigmatic" means mysterious or perplexing. The best answer choice is "puzzling."
Example Question #1177 : Synonyms
Select the answer choice that is closest in meaning to the word in capital letters.
INCONTINENT
Brave
Unrestrained
Intensive
Exempt
Durable
Unrestrained
"Incontinent" means unrestrained or lacking in self-control.
Example Question #1178 : Synonyms
Select the answer choice that is closest in meaning to the word in capital letters.
ALOOF
Reserved
Foolish
Difficult
Foreign
Friendly
Reserved
Someone who is "aloof" is distant or stand-offish in manner. It describes someone who holds herself apart from others.
Example Question #1179 : Synonyms
Select the answer choice that is closest in meaning to the word in capital letters.
PUNCTILIOUS
Masked
Optimistic
Precise
Relevant
Finished
Precise
"Punctilious" means paying careful attention to detail or strictly following formalities. The best answer choice is "precise."

Example Question #381 : Synonyms: Adjectives And Adverbs
Select the answer choice that is closest in meaning to the word in capital letters.
CAUSTIC
Prideful
Obvious
Guarded
Serious
Critical
Critical
"Caustic" means severely critical, biting, or sarcastic.
